Invited by Associate Professor Shang Wang and Professor Yanhong Tian, School of Materials Science and Engineering, State Key Laboratory of Precision Welding and Connecting of Material Structures, Professor Andreu Cabot from the Catalonia Institute for Energy Research (IREC), Spain, will deliver a series of academic lectures in 2026.

This lecture focuses on the bottom‑up technical route for fabricating thermoelectric nanomaterials based on liquid‑phase nanoparticles, covering nanoparticle synthesis, surface and electronic doping, assembly, and densification for preparing functional nanocomposites. It also describes the relevant processes for processing these materials into thermoelectric devices and functional inks, with an emphasis on electrohydrodynamic jet printing technology. By modulating sub‑micron jets via electrostatic forces, rapid adjustment of jet trajectories as well as high‑speed, high‑resolution deposition can be achieved, opening a new pathway for additive manufacturing of thermoelectric micro‑nano structures.

Speaker Biography:

Andreu Cabot is a Professor at the Catalonia Institute for Energy Research (IREC), Spain. He obtained his PhD in Physics from the University of Barcelona in 2003 and conducted postdoctoral research at the University of California, Berkeley from 2004 to 2007.

His main research interests include:

(1) Synthesis, assembly and surface modification of semiconductor and metallic nanostructures;

(2) Nanomaterials for energy storage and conversion, thermoelectric materials, metal-sulfur and metal-air batteries, electrocatalytic energy conversion technologies;

(3) Electrohydrodynamic 3D printing technology.

He has published more than 200 papers as the first or corresponding author in journals including Science, JACS, Angewandte Chemie, Advanced Materials and Nature Communications. His work has received over 14,000 citations with an H-index of 61.
